随着互联网的快速发展,VPN技术已经成为一种广泛使用的通信工具之一。 VPN(虚拟网络)技术通过建立虚拟连接,将用户与目标服务器之间隔离开,从而实现更安全、更高效的通信,VPN的加密功能在实际应用中仍面临诸多挑战,尤其是如何高效管理密钥和确保加密安全性的问题,本文将探讨基于密钥的VPN加密技术,分析其原理、应用及发展趋势。
什么是VPN加密?
VPN(Virtual Private Network, VPN)是一种通过建立虚拟连接来实现用户与目标服务器之间的通信技术,与传统VPN相比,VPN加密技术更为复杂,但其核心目的在于提供一个安全的通信环境,防止未经授权的访问,加密过程主要采用对称加密和公钥加密相结合的方法,确保数据在传输过程中的安全性。
在实际应用中,VPN加密通常采用以下两种主要方式:
- 对称加密:使用相同的密钥对双方进行加密和解密,适用于小规模数据传输。
- 公钥加密:使用公钥对双方进行加密和解密,适用于大规模数据传输。
VPN加密密钥管理
密钥是VPN加密的核心,其管理直接关系到加密的安全性和效率,以下是一些关键密钥管理方法:
-
密钥存储方式:
- 对数式存储:将密钥存储在多个服务器中,使用随机数或其他加密方法确保数据安全。
- 共享式存储:将密钥共享给所有用户,并使用多因素认证(MFA)确保其安全。
-
密钥更新机制:
- 定期更新:在加密过程中及时更新密钥,以应对不断变化的网络环境。
- 锁存策略:根据用户的历史行为或使用情况,自动锁存旧密钥,防止其被滥用。
-
密钥管理工具:
- 密钥管理系统:提供用户、服务器和网络的密钥管理功能,包括加密、解密、检查和删除等操作。
- 加密日志:记录加密过程中的密钥和加密参数,便于追溯和审查。
VPN加密的实际应用
-
企业级VPN:
企业级VPN常用于企业内部通信、数据传输和员工培训,通过高效的加密和密钥管理,企业能够保障内部数据的安全性,同时提升员工的安全意识。
-
远程办公:
在远程办公中,VPN加密技术被广泛用于保持员工之间的通信安全,通过加密后的数据传输,员工可以安全访问远程服务器,同时保持与团队成员的联系。
-
跨境通信:
网络服务提供商通过VPN加密技术,提供跨境数据传输,这种技术不仅保障了数据的安全性,还符合全球数据保护的法规要求。
基于密钥的VPN加密技术的未来展望
随着技术的发展,基于密钥的VPN加密技术将更加智能化和自动化,以下是一些未来的发展方向:
-
人工智能与机器学习:
使用AI技术优化密钥管理策略,提高加密效率和安全性,通过学习算法来识别异常的密钥使用,自动锁存并修复问题。
-
区块链技术:
结合区块链技术,实现加密数据的不可篡改性和不可追踪性,区块链技术可以用于加密数据的存储和传输,同时确保数据的不可篡改性。
-
边缘计算:
在边缘计算环境中部署VPN加密技术,将加密功能扩展到设备层,这种技术可以提高设备之间的通信效率,减少数据传输量。
-
隐私保护:
基于密钥的VPN加密技术可以在一定程度上保护用户隐私,通过使用多因素认证、加密数据和严格的安全管理,用户可以在加密过程中尽可能减少隐私泄露的风险。
基于密钥的VPN加密技术是保障网络通信安全的重要手段,随着技术的不断进步,加密密钥管理、加密算法和应用工具的优化,将为用户提供更加安全、高效、可靠的VPN服务,随着人工智能、区块链和边缘计算等技术的发展,VPN加密技术将更加智能化和自动化,为用户提供更安全、更便捷的通信体验。
通过本文的探讨,我们可以更好地理解VPN加密技术的原理和应用,同时也为未来的技术发展方向提供参考。







